Maren Westermann is a Senior Machine Learning Engineer based in Berlin with a decade of applied ML experience and over 15 years working across the full data lifecycle—from collection and quality assurance to model building, deployment and monitoring. She combines a strong scientific background (PhD in Soil Sciences) with industry experience building AI agents and production ML systems for Deutsche Bahn, FREE NOW and health and agriculture projects, bringing domain-driven modelling to large, operational contexts. An active open-source contributor and scikit-learn team member, she focuses on improving documentation and newcomer onboarding for one of the field’s most-used libraries. As a PyLadies Berlin co-organiser she pairs technical leadership with community building and inclusive mentorship, and she brings a consistent interest in sustainability and practical open-source solutions to her engineering work.

Contributions summary:Maren primarily contributed to the project by adding and improving documentation. Their work included adding examples, shortening links, and correcting documentation for various modules, including those related to naive Bayes, partial least squares, and Gaussian processes. The commits also involved fixing linting errors and updating documentation related to the `coef_` and `intercept_` attributes in several classifiers and the `n_nonzero_coefs_` attribute. Overall, the user focused on enhancing the clarity, accuracy, and accessibility of the project's documentation.
